Episode description
Justin and Chris discuss the tension between triggers and artistic freedom in comedy based on the backlash to Dave Chappelle's new Netflix special. The co-hosts talk about the treatment makers of Oxycontin are receiving in the US judicial system after their deceptive marketing sparked the opioid crisis. They also talk about shortages in the pandemic equality and why NYC is getting rid of gifted programs in elementary schools.
